Qui-Gon Jinn’s death in Star Wars Episode 1: The Phantom Menace has broken many hearts over the years. However, Qui-Gon’s actor, Liam Neeson, seems to think a bit differently from the fans.
The Padawan of Qui-Gon Jinn, Obi-Wan Kenobi became a Jedi Knight after his master's death. Obi-Wan trained Anakin Skywalker as a Jedi, with his own apprentice knighted after the Battle of Geonosis.
Therefore, Qui-Gon is the only one who could have saved Anakin in Revenge of the Sith. Meanwhile, Star Wars fans may not have seen the last of Qui-Gon Jinn.
